3. Multi-stage refrigeration cycles

Refrigeration cycles with more than two mechanical compression stages can also be found. Multi-stage refrigeration cycles (or heat pumps) can be used:

  • to produce low temperatures;

  • produce very low temperatures for gas liquefaction;

  • to increase the thermodynamic efficiency of the refrigeration system;

  • to better manage heat absorption and rejection, which can occur at different temperature levels in an industrial process.
